The Evolution of Car Key Technology
The history of car secrets parallels the more comprehensive advancement of car security and convenience. Early vehicles used easy cut metal keys that ran mechanical locks-- no different in principle than house secrets. As auto theft ended up being more common throughout the mid-twentieth century, manufacturers began establishing more sophisticated locking mechanisms.
The introduction of the transponder chip in the 1990s changed car key innovation. These small microchips embedded within the key head interact with the car's engine control unit (ECU), allowing the engine to start only when the proper key is present. This innovation significantly minimized vehicle theft rates and established the structure for the innovative key systems found in modern-day automobiles.

Transponder keys represent the first generation of electronic automotive keys. The embedded microchip includes a distinct recognition code that the car should recognize before allowing the engine to start. If a key with an unrecognized code is placed, the fuel injection system remains handicapped, preventing unauthorized car operation. This innovation showed so efficient that it became standard throughout essentially all automobile manufacturers.
Remote head secrets integrate the transponder performance with buttons for remote locking, opening, and sometimes trunk release. These secrets eliminated the requirement for separate remotes and consolidated all key functions into a single system. The convenience proved popular with consumers, and this design stays common in lots of automobiles produced through the early 2010s.
Understanding How Modern Car Keys Work
The operation of contemporary car keys includes complex communication between the key and the lorry's onboard computer system systems. When a motorist approaches a vehicle equipped with a clever key, the car constantly transfers low-frequency signals through antennas located around the car. The clever key, carried by the chauffeur, reacts to these signals, authenticates itself to the automobile, and allows functions such as door unlocking and push-to-start activation.
For transponder keys and remote head secrets, the authentication procedure takes place when the key is inserted into the ignition cylinder or, in push-to-start systems, when the key is brought within variety of the dashboard-mounted antenna. The car's ECU sends a signal to the transponder chip, which reacts with its special identification code. Only after the ECU confirms this code does the lorry'simmobilizer system permit fuel delivery and engine ignition.
Keyless entry systems depend on comparable principles, using rolling codes that change with each usage to avoid signal copying and unauthorized duplication. Each time the lock button is pushed, the remote transmits a new code that the lorry's receiver anticipates, making it virtually difficult for thieves to tape-record and replay the signal to gain entry.
Typical Issues and Troubleshooting
Car key problems can leave motorists stranded and annoyed. Comprehending the most regular concerns and their possible solutions helps car owners address these scenarios efficiently.
Dead or passing away batteries represent the most typical reason for key fob breakdown. A lot of remote head keys and wise keys use small coin-cell batteries that last in between two and five years. When batteries begin stopping working, symptoms consist of minimized remote variety, intermittent operation, or total failure to unlock doors. Changing the battery normally resolves these problems and expenses just a couple of dollars for the battery itself.
Water damage affects electronic secrets severely. If a key fob is dropped in water or exposed to considerable moisture, the internal circuits can short-circuit. Getting rid of the battery immediately and permitting the key to dry completely sometimes conserves the gadget, though water direct exposure typically requires replacement.
Damaged ignition cylinders often simulate key problems. When inserting a key causes trouble turning or the key ends up being stuck, the concern might lie with the lock cylinder instead of the key itself. Worn lock cylinders accumulate particles and experience internal spring failure, requiring replacement by a locksmith or automobile service technician.
Transponder chip damage occurs when secrets are dropped consistently or exposed to effect. The small microchips within key heads can split or detach from their solder points. In these cases, the key may appear undamaged externally however stops working to begin the lorry because the ECU can not communicate with the chip.
Replacement and Programming Considerations
Car key replacement has actually ended up being significantly complex as security technology advances. While older mechanical keys can be duplicated at most hardware shops in minutes, modern-day secrets require customized devices and often should be configured particularly to match an automobile's ECU.
When obtaining a replacement key, car owners normally have 3 alternatives: visiting the car dealership, consulting a vehicle locksmith, or utilizing a third-party shows service. Car dealerships provide OEM secrets guaranteed to work with specific cars however command premium costs-- often ₤ 200 or more for smart secrets. Automotive locksmith professionals typically provide more competitive rates and can often pertain to the motorist's area, providing added convenience.
Configuring a new key needs diagnostic equipment that checks out and writes data to the vehicle's ECU. This process generally takes half an hour to 2 hours depending https://www.g28carkeys.co.uk/ on the vehicle make and design. Some makers allow just a restricted variety of keys to be programmed to a single vehicle, so owners must guarantee they get all needed secrets in one service call to prevent programming limitations.
Protecting Your Vehicle: Best Practices
Safeguarding car key investments and preserving car security requires attention to a number of essential practices. Car owners need to keep keys away from doors and windows to avoid signal amplification attacks that target keyless entry systems. Specialized signal-blocking pouches, often called Faraday bags, prevent smart keys from sending their signals and add security against relay attacks.
Keeping extra secrets ensures mobility when primary secrets stop working or are lost. Having an extra key configured and readily available prevents being locked out of the lorry or stranded when keys malfunction. Regularly Asked Questions About Car Keys
How long do car key batteries last?
Many car key batteries last between two and five years, depending on use frequency. Keys utilized several times daily for locking and unlocking may need replacement sooner than those used moderately. Signs of weakening battery consist of minimized running variety, need for several button presses to activate locks, and dashboard caution lights showing key battery failure.
Can I configure a new car key myself?
Some lorries enable self-programming with existing keys, while others need professional diagnostic equipment. General Motors cars from certain design years permit consumer shows, as do some Ford models. Nevertheless, most modern automobiles manufactured after 2010 require dealership or locksmith programming. Attempting to program keys without proper equipment may lock the ECU and require costly reset treatments.
Why will not my car acknowledge my key even with a brand-new battery?
When a key with a fresh battery still fails to work, the transponder chip may be harmed or the vehicle's receiver might be malfunctioning. Physical damage from drops or impacts can break internal connections. Sometimes, the lorry's battery being dead or detached can avoid the authentication system from operating. Professional diagnosis by a locksmith or dealer professional can recognize the specific cause.
